Holiday Brie

Posted by Ms B on Monday, December 13, 2010, In : Cajun Recipe 

 

1 c Cranberries, fresh; chopped

1/2 c Pears; peeled, chopped
2 tb Honey
1 tb Currants
1/4 ts Pumpkin pie spice
3 tb Cranberry juice cocktail
2 tb Red wine vinegar
2 ts Lemon juice
15 oz Brie; round; fully ripened

Combine first 8 ingredients in a heavy saucepan; bring mix to a boil
over medium-high heat. Cover, reduce heat, and simmer 30 minutes,
stirring frequently. Uncover and cook an additional 5 minutes or
until mix is thickened, stirring frequently. Cool mix to room

Shrimp Gabriella

Posted by Jaide Reina Jones on Monday, November 8, 2010, In : Cajun Recipe 

Ingredients

  • 12 large shrimp
  • 6 ounces provolone cheese, cut into 12 strips
  • 1/4 cup green chile peppers, diced
  • 6 slices bacon, cut in half
  • 1/4 cup barbecue sauce

Directions

  1. Peel, devein and butterfly the shrimp or prawns. (To butterfly shrimp: Split shrimp down the center, cutting almost completely through.)
  2. Insert a strip of provolone cheese and 1 teaspoon of the diced green chilies into each shrimp. Fold over the shrimp and wrap with a half strip of bacon. Secure with wooden picks.
